About FLI
(Founder Led Investments).

We are an investment team focused on working with founders in high growth businesses. We aim to invest in, mentor and support founders on their journey to expand and scale up their businesses. Our team of investors have all successfully built companies from the start-up phase to multi-million-dollar enterprises across technology, professional services and retail industries.

From pre-seed ventures to more mature businesses – we work closely with entrepreneurs, founders and their people to grow their companies with a disciplined and competitive framework in the marketplace.

 

Our approach is to invest capital and time in early-stage and scale-up enterprises.

We challenge our entrepreneurs’ vision, assist them with planning and execution, and mentor them as they develop their people, culture, and platforms for sustained growth.

Dr. Glen Richards

Dr. Glen Richards is a veterinary surgeon and the founder and former CEO of Greencross Limited, Australia’s largest pet care company. Glen spent 10 years building a multi-million dollar integrated pet care empire, which now operates more than 130 veterinary hospitals and 200 pet care retail stores in Australia and Animates in New Zealand. As a professional investor and highly successful entrepreneur Glen has taken a very active mentor role with a number of founders. Glen is currently the Chairman of the ASX listed Healthia Limited and People Infrastructure Limited.

John Lawlor

John has 20+ years of commercial and sell-side research experience with extensive expertise in providing financial modelling, strategic advice and investor relations services for emerging companies. John’s previous CFO roles have included SmartVet Holdings, Amazonia, SmartClinics and The Wholey Milk Company. John has an MBA from the AGSM and is a graduate of the Royal Military College, Duntroon.

Paul Wilson

Paul Wilson was co-founder and Managing Director of Petbarn, Australasia’s leading Pet Specialty retailer. In 2013 Petbarn merged with Greencross Ltd to create the largest integrated Pet and Vet business in Australasia. Prior to Petbarn Paul was the Chief Operating Officer of ShopFast, Australia’s largest online grocery retailer, which was sold to Coles in 2003. Paul Started his career In Caltex and over 12 years held various roles including, Sales representative, regional Manager and National fuels Pricing manager, and General Manager of a Boral/Caltex Joint Venture, Vitalgas. Paul is currently a Non-Executive Director of ASX listed Healthia Limited, a director of Monarch Mental Health Clinics.

Max White

Max White was the co-founder of Data#3 and founder of Extend Technologies which was later acquired by NTT Data. Max is a mainstay of the Information and Communication Technology industry across Asia Pacific. Covering 4 decades of ICT convergence for both industry & Government, his business networks and people advocacy have led him to establish and grow some of the biggest IT companies in Australia and Asia Pacific. A hands-on leader, Max is an applied technologist who helps businesses use ICT for strategic business benefit.
